Berry Tops Vado Modified Battle

VADO, N.M. — After a near-miss in last Sunday’s Wild West Shootout modified main event, Tom Berry Jr. bounced back to get redemption during Friday’s Mesilla Valley Transportation / Border Tire Modifieds main event.

The Des Moines, Iowa, racer surged past Chad Wheeler on the fifth circuit to take the lead and once out front paced the field for the remainder of the 25-lap feature .

Jake Gallardo finished second, with Dereck Ramirez, Steven Witekar Jr. and Chad Wheeler rounded out the top five.

In Shocker Hitch X-Mod competition presented by Barnett Harley-Davidson, Reece Solander scored an emotional first-career miniseries victory. Solander raced to the lead on lap four and turned back repeated challenges from multiple competitors, including Kris Jackson to bank the triumph.

Jackson finished second, with Jesse Haynie third.
